Bild: Werner planned to join MLS in the winter window, but the New York Red Bulls have given up on bringing him in

Football

On November 19, according to "Bild", the New York Red Bulls have given up on bringing in Werner.

Werner has now been completely excluded from the team's plans by Leipzig. This situation is now even realized by Werner himself. As early as mid-October, Bild exclusively reported that Werner planned to leave the team in the winter window. His ideal destination is MLS.

This summer, Leipzig's sister club New York Red Bulls wanted to introduce Werner, who has an annual salary of 10 million euros, and they were prepared to offer a two-and-a-half-year contract. However, the deal ultimately fell through because Werner's salary demands were too high.

New York Red Bulls director Guzman said in an interview with "The Athletic": "Werner is a great name, I believe the fans will like him. The opportunity was before us, but I don't think we were 100% convinced that this was the right decision for New York. So we did not go for it with all our strength. I was far from intending to sign a 'celebrity player', I Just want someone who can help make the team stronger. Forsberg and Moting are great players. Will we sign another player like them? No. We will sign another player who can make a difference."

This is disappointing news for Werner: it seems that he will not get a second chance. The New York Red Bulls are looking to refresh their roster after a disappointing season that saw them fail to make the playoffs and part ways with head coach Schwartz.

Apparently, Werner has understood this and now seems to be interested in other major American cities, such as Los Angeles.
